What is the normal uterus size range? The size of the uterus is 5.5-7.5cm in longitudinal diameter, 3.0-4.0cm in anteroposterior diameter, 4.5-5.5cm in thick diameter, and 2.5-3.0cm in cervical length. The range of a normal uterus in an adult woman is 6~7*5~6*3~4CM, and the endometrial thickness of 8mm is also within the normal range.

Your uterus will grow as you age. The uterus of a woman who has given birth to a child will be much larger, while the uterus of a woman who has not given birth to a child will be smaller. If the uterus is small, it will generally not affect fertility if there are no side effects.
